Stability

Stability is one of the most important characteristics that a stroller must be equipped with. It is crucial that the stroller can stay straight when it isn't being pushed or on a slight incline. It can help keep the stroller from slipping or tripping. There are several things that influence the stability of a stroller, including the design and materials used. Additionally the size of the wheels influences the stroller's stability. Strollers with large wheels are more stable than strollers with smaller wheels.

Four-wheeled strollers are the most stable. This is because they offer greater stability and are less likely to tip over even when the weight of the child is added. They are also more likely to be able to travel over rough terrains, like bumpy curbs or sidewalks. Additionally, the center of gravity for a four-wheel stroller is lower than the three-wheeler, which makes it more sturdy.

Many strollers have been designed to be easy-to-maneuver and to have a sleek appearance that makes them more appealing. Some manufacturers sell strollers which do not meet federal safety regulations. These strollers are dangerous for children.

According to the Danny Keysar Children Product Safety Notification Act (section 104 of the Consumer Product Safety Act), the CPSC is required to promulgate mandatory standards that are similar or more stringent than existing voluntary standards. In the end, the Commission has recently proposed revisions to the ASTM stroller standard, ASTM F833-13b. Along with other changes, the new mandatory standard includes parking brakes as well as stability and wheel detachment tests that are more stringent than the tests in the standard that is voluntary.

Safety

Over the years strollers have been the focus of many safety concerns. Millions of strollers were removed due to problems such as broken locking mechanisms as well as strangulation or entrapment risks, amputation or laceration risks and insecure seatbelts, as well as the possibility that the seats could fall off from the frames. These issues have caused new strollers to be subjected to stricter safety rules and older models to be issued improved warnings.

3 wheeler strollers are usually safe, however as with any product you should still be looking for indicators of a high-quality and safe design. Be sure to verify that the brakes are easily reached by you and are not difficult for your child to reach (and do not hang bags from the handles). Be aware of pinch points that could catch small fingers.

Also, check the axles and wheels to ensure they're sturdy and not easily damaged. Stroller accidents are often caused by wheels that can't take on bumps or uneven surfaces. If you plan to use your stroller for walks in the park or on nature trails, it is recommended to think about a model that has air tyres instead of rubber or foam wheels.

The majority of three-wheeled strollers whether all-purpose or jogging models, have a suspension system to smooth out rough roads and terrain. This is a major benefit over a standard stroller that has small plastic wheels that be like a rollercoaster ride for your child.
